The Top 20 Best Switch Games You Need to Play Today

Why Switch Games Dominate Modern Play

The Nintendo Switch ecosystem has reshaped how players experience games at home and on the go. With a mix of first-party polish and diverse indie creativity, the library offers broad appeal across ages and play styles.

Essential Switch Games Snapshot

Quick glance at standout titles, their core identity, and what makes each worth your time.

Game Genre Key Appeal Ideal For
The Legend of Zelda: Breath of the Wild Action Adventure Groundbreaking open world, freedom of approach Explorers and puzzle solvers
Animal Crossing: New Horizons Life Sim Charming customization, low-pressure daily routines Casual players and planners
Super Mario Odyssey Platformer Creative level design, joyful movement Platform fans and families
Cuphead Run and Gun Tight controls, challenging boss fights, 1930s art Skill-focused players
Hades Roguelike Action Compelling narrative, addictive combat loops Action and story lovers
Stardew Valley Farming Sim Relaxing routines, long-term progression Simulation fans
Metroid Dread Sidescroller Action Atmospheric exploration, precise platforming Adventure and challenge seekers
Kirby and the Forgotten Land Platformer Accessible fun, creative copy abilities Players of all ages

Adventure and Discovery in Open Worlds

Open-world design on Switch encourages organic discovery and player-driven curiosity. Breath of the Wild invites experimentation with physics, weather, and enemy behaviors that respond to your choices.

Zelda dungeons reward careful observation and creative use of tools, ensuring that progress always feels earned rather than handed. Breath of the Wild remains a benchmark for environmental storytelling and freedom.

Cooperative and Social Play Experiences

Many Switch titles shine when played with others, turning living rooms into spaces for shared laughter and light competition. Party games emphasize accessibility, so newcomers can join without a learning curve.

Mario Kart 8 Deluxe and Super Smash Bros. Ultimate deliver competitive depth while staying approachable, supporting both casual races and ranked-style sessions. Local and online multiplayer expand the lifespan of these games significantly.

Indie Innovation and Experimental Design

Indie studios on Switch often take creative risks that larger teams avoid, resulting in memorable mechanics and distinctive art directions. Hades blends narrative depth with tight action gameplay, making each run feel consequential.

Undertale and Celeste explore emotional themes through interactivity, offering shorter but impactful experiences that resonate beyond traditional genres. Experimental mechanics and strong writing define many standout indie releases.

FAQ

Reader questions

Are these Switch games suitable for younger players?

Yes, many of these titles, such as Super Mario Odyssey and Kirby and the Forgotten Land, are family-friendly with approachable challenges. Parental controls and rating checks help fine-tune suitability by age.

Can I play these games offline on a Switch?

Most of the listed games support offline play, though some may require periodic online checks for updates or certain features like Versus modes.

How often do Nintendo update Switch games with new content?

First-party games like Animal Crossing and Mario Kart receive regular seasonal updates, while third-party releases depend on developer support and may include patches and expansions.

Are older Switch models compatible with all these games?

All models can run the core library, but OLED and newer Switch models offer enhanced performance and screen quality in many titles, especially graphically intensive games.
